Jean-François,
J'ai testé et ça a l'air de marcher ! Tu me sors une épine du pied. Je
vais maintenant définir un nouveau format dans environment.rb via
ActiveSupport::CoreExtensions::Time::Conversions::DATE_FORMATS.merge!
(). Merci encore,
Christophe.
P.S. : voici ma nouvelle fonction :
def list_timespan_flexdateformat_xml
old_proc = Hash::XML_FORMATTING['datetime']
Hash::XML_FORMATTING['datetime'] = Proc.new { |datetime|
datetime.to_s(:rfc822) }
@rv_wrk_medical_consultations = RvWrkMedicalConsultation.find(
:all, :conditions =>
[ "start_date >= ? and end_date <= ?",
params[:start_date], params[:end_date]])
render :xml => @rv_wrk_medical_consultations.to_xml
Hash::XML_FORMATTING['datetime'] = old_proc
end
--~--~---------~--~----~------------~-------~--~----~
Vous avez reçu ce message, car vous êtes abonné au groupe "Railsfrance" de
Google Groups.
Pour transmettre des messages à ce groupe, envoyez un e-mail à l'adresse
[email protected]
Pour résilier votre abonnement envoyez un e-mail à l'adresse [EMAIL PROTECTED]
-~----------~----~----~----~------~----~------~--~---